简介
普里查德·科隆是一位波多黎各职业拳击手,他的人生和职业生涯被一个悲剧之夜所定义。他出生于佛罗里达州梅特兰,部分在波多黎各长大,是一位天赋异禀的业余拳手,曾于2010年泛美青年锦标赛上夺得金牌。2013年转为职业选手后,他取得了完美的16胜0负战绩,其中13次击倒对手,被誉为超次中量级最具潜力的新星之一。
这一希望于2015年10月17日在大西洋城对阵特雷尔·威廉姆斯的比赛中破灭。对手多次击打他后脑勺的非法拳击被裁判忽视,导致他脑出血。科隆赛后倒地,陷入昏迷长达221天。苏醒后,他处于持续植物人状态,只能通过电脑交流。2016年,WBC授予他荣誉世界冠军称号,这一象征性的举动认可了他的勇气和他所遭受的不公。
科隆接下来的十年在家人的陪伴下度过,成为拳击界坚韧的象征。他于2026年8月13日去世,年仅33岁。他的故事持续引发关于拳手安全和规则执行的讨论。

职业发展
科隆于2013年转为职业选手,并迅速崭露头角。他激进的风格和击倒能力引起了关注,他连续赢得了16场比赛,其中13场击倒对手。他被视为超次中量级的新星,许多人预测他很快就能获得冠军挑战权。
他职业生涯的决定性一战发生在2015年10月17日,对手是特雷尔·威廉姆斯。比赛中,威廉姆斯多次击打科隆的后脑勺,这是非法动作,但裁判未予处罚。九个回合后,科隆以分歧判定输掉比赛,但真正的伤害是内在的。他在更衣室倒地,因脑出血被紧急送往医院,昏迷了221天。
2016年,WBC授予他荣誉世界冠军称号,他成为了拳击危险的象征。尽管他再也没有比赛,但他的故事引发了广泛呼吁,要求更严格执行禁止非法击打的规则。他在家中度过了余生,接受物理治疗,并通过电脑交流,直到2026年去世。
